You will work in our main office in Brussels as IT Delivery Manager for a cluster of application development teams within Keytrade. In this quality you will report to the CIO as Scrum of Scrum (SoS) of those Feature Teams that are assigned to you.


The role of Scrum of Scrum (SoS) @ Keytrade Bank

Keytrade Bank has transformed its delivery organization following the Agile methodology. Business and IT profiles now work together in product- or service-oriented Feature Teams where all the profiles needed to deliver the business value end-to-end are present: product owner, business analysts, scrum master, tech leads, developers, devops engineers, data engineers, testers,… All Feature Teams together – there are today 10 feature teams – make up the Product Factory of Keytrade Bank.

The business profiles in the Feature Teams report to the Product Owner, while the technical profiles – scrum master, tech leads, developers, devops engineers – report to the Scrum of Scrum (SoS).

Scrum of Scrums are experienced IT Managers, they manage a group of Feature Teams with the objective of maximizing the delivery of the team.

Positioning in the organization

  • Reporting to the CIO
  • Managing 2 to 3 development teams operating in Feature Teams: between 15 and 20 team members including scrum masters, developers, and devops engineers, both internal and external.
  • Within IT, collaboration with the 2 other SoS’ses, with the Head of Infrastructure, the Head of the Technology Centre of Excellence, the Head of the CIO Office
  • Within the Product Factory, partnership with the Product Owners of the feature teams, and with the business stakeholders of the Feature Teams in general (Marketing, Operations, Compliance)

Responsibilities

  • Impediments: assist Feature Teams in levitating technical impediments that cannot be solved by the team, define and execute action plans in order to avoid future occurrence of those impediments, liaise with other teams within IT (infrastructure team, TCOE, other feature team) to manage dependencies, develop KPIs and identify improvements with scrum masters, propose candidate topics for future technical projects, elaborate budgets
  • Sourcing: manage internal and external (technical) resources in his/her feature teams, work out skills and performance reviews for internal colleagues, handle relationship with HR, recruiters, headhunters and providers, define the best sourcing approach (buy/make, make in/ext) in front of new business requirements
  • Technology: in collaboration with the TCOE, drive the technology adoption and transformation initiatives related to the applications in scope of his/her Feature Teams: adoption of new technology and new architecture patterns, improvement of the development lifecycle, obsolescence management, documentation and knowledge transfer, DevOps and automation
